Methods of Shipping from the USA to Australia
There are several methods of shipping from usa to aus, each with its own pros and cons. Let’s take a look at the most common methods:
Air Freight
Air freight is a fast and reliable method of shipping usa to aus. It is typically more expensive than other methods, but it is ideal for urgent or time-sensitive shipments. Air freight is also well-suited for shipping smaller, high-value items, such as electronics or jewelry.
One of the biggest advantages of air freight is speed. Shipments can typically be delivered within 1-3 days, depending on the service provider. However, this speed comes at a cost – air freight is typically much more expensive than other methods.
Sea Freight
Sea freight is a cost-effective method of shipping from the USA to Australia. It is ideal for shipping larger items, such as furniture or vehicles. However, sea freight is not well-suited for time-sensitive shipments, as it can take several weeks for a shipment to arrive in Australia.
One of the biggest advantages of sea freight is cost. It is typically much cheaper than air freight or other methods of shipping. However, there are some downsides to consider. For example, sea freight can be less reliable than air freight, and it is subject to delays due to weather or other factors.
Courier Services
Courier services are a popular choice for shipping from the USA to Australia. They are typically faster than sea freight, but not as fast as air freight. Courier services are well-suited for smaller, high-value items, such as electronics or documents.
One of the biggest advantages of courier services is convenience. Many courier services offer door-to-door delivery, which can save you time and hassle. However, courier services can be more expensive than sea freight, and they may not be as reliable as air freight.

Delivery Time
Delivery time is also an important consideration. If you need your shipment to arrive quickly, then air freight or a courier service may be the best option. However, if you can wait a few weeks for your shipment to arrive, then sea freight may be a more cost-effective choice.
Shipping Volume
The volume of your shipment is another important factor to consider. If you are shipping a large quantity of goods, then sea freight may be the most cost-effective choice. However, if you are only shipping a few items, then air freight or a courier service may be more appropriate.
Shipping Regulations
Finally, it is important to be aware of any shipping regulations that apply to your specific shipment. For example, certain items may be restricted or prohibited from being shipped to Australia, or may require special permits or documentation. It is important to work with a shipping service that is knowledgeable about these regulations and can help ensure that your shipment complies with all relevant laws and regulations.
